Object Class Referenceabstract

Represents an object present in the scene graph. This includes sub-meshes, materials, render targets, as well as posable nodes. More...

#include <ignition/rendering/Object.hh>

Public Member Functions

virtual ~Object ()
 Destructor. More...
 
virtual void Destroy ()=0
 Destroy any resources associated with this object. Invoking any other functions after destroying an object will result in undefined behavior. More...
 
virtual unsigned int Id () const =0
 Get the object ID. This ID will be unique across all objects inside a given scene, but necessarily true for objects across different scenes. More...
 
virtual std::string Name () const =0
 Get the object name. This name will be unique across all objects inside a given scene, but necessarily true for objects across different scenes. More...
 
virtual void PostRender ()=0
 Post process this object and any of its children after rendering. More...
 
virtual void PreRender ()=0
 Prepare this object and any of its children for rendering. This should be called for each object in a scene just before rendering, which can be achieved by a single call to Scene::PreRender. More...
 
virtual ScenePtr Scene () const =0
 Get the Scene that created this object. More...
